WAFCON: Ajibade criticises CAF, says ‘two professional women players in this kitchen-sized room at a prestigious tournament unacceptable’

Super Falcons captain, Rasheedat Ajibade, has criticised the Confederation of African Football (CAF) over an alleged poor accommodation for players, ahead of the 13th Women African Cup of Nations (WAFCON) in Morocco.
On her Instagram page, Ajibade shared a photo of a room with the caption “two professional women players in this kitchen-sized room at a prestigious tournament.”
The team will begin her campaign in the tournament on Saturday against Tunisia in Group B, before facing Algeria and Botswana.
Nigeria is hoping for a 10th title in the event which is scheduled to hold between July 5 and 26.
